Google has traditionally built a so-called “easter egg” into Android – some kind of interactive item in the “About device” menu that appears when you repeatedly click on the Android version number. Each new “green robot” receives its own Easter egg, but not immediately – in one of the beta versions. Now the turn has come to Android 13, a full-fledged Easter egg appeared with the release of the Beta 3.3 build. This is reported by the publication 9To5Google.
The origin of Easter eggs began earlier. For example, in Android 13 Beta 3.2, it was half ready – a clock icon with a minute hand appeared on the screen, which, when held for a long time, turned into a figure with the number “3” surrounded by circles of different sizes. Now the easter egg is complete – a second hand has also appeared (the clock points to 13:00), and when held, a figure with the inscription “13” appears.



However, that’s not all: if you do not release your finger, the circles around will turn into different emoticons – when you hold your finger, the set of emoji will change.



It is expected that Android 13 will also have the second part of the Easter egg, which will be activated at 13:00.
